iOS 26 Developer Beta 9 Released: How to Download on iPhone

Want to try iOS 26 before everyone else? Here’s how to install the iOS 26 Developer Beta on your iPhone and what to know before you do.

Key Takeaways:

  • iOS 26 Beta now available to developers with refreshed UI, new AI features, and battery improvements you can try before the public release.
  • No paid membership needed to install — you can join the Apple Developer Program free via the Developer app and access iOS 26 betas instantly.
  • Download the beta directly from Settings after enrolling and toggling on Beta Updates in the Software Update section.
  • Back up your iPhone before updating and ensure it’s charged and connected to Wi-Fi to avoid beta-related issues or data loss.
  • Expect bugs and unfinished features — iOS 26 beta may impact daily use, so avoid installing it on your primary device.

Things to Consider Before Installing Beta Updates

Before you jump into the installation process, take note of the following precautions:

  • Check device compatibility: iOS 26 supports only iPhone 11 and newer models. If you’re using an older device, you won’t be able to see the update.
  • Expect bugs and instability: Developer betas often contain glitches, performance issues, and compatibility problems with the app. Avoid installing on your daily-use iPhone unless you’re prepared for hiccups.
  • Back up your data: Always create a full backup of your iPhone via iCloud, Finder (on Mac), or iTunes (on Windows). This way, you can revert to iOS 18 if needed without losing important data.
  • Use Wi-Fi for downloads: Though mobile data works, Wi-Fi is more stable and faster, especially for large beta updates.
  • Charge your iPhone: Ensure your device has at least 50% battery or keep it plugged into power during the installation.

How to Download iOS 26 Developer Beta 9 on iPhone

Installing the iOS 26 beta 9 is now easier than ever. You no longer need a paid developer account or a beta profile configuration. Here’s how to get started:

Step 1: Enroll in the Apple Developer Program

  1. Download and install the Apple Developer app from the App Store.
  2. Open the app and tap the Account tab in the bottom menu bar.
  3. Now, tap Sign in to sign in with your Apple Account.
  4. Next, tap Enroll Now.

  5. Hit the Continue button on the Program Membership Benefits screen and follow the on-screen instructions.
  6. Once you’re on the payment screen, tap Cancel. You no longer have to be a paying member to install beta updates.

Step 2: Enable and Install iOS 26 Developer Beta

  1. Open SettingsGeneralSoftware Update.
  2. Here, tap on Beta Updates.

  3. Select the iOS 26 Developer Beta option on the next menu and tap Back.
  4. Finally, tap Download and Install when the iOS 26 Developer Beta appears.

Your iPhone will automatically download and install the beta. The process may require multiple restarts, so don’t worry if your screen briefly goes dark.

That’s it—you’ve successfully installed the iOS 26 developer beta 9 on your iPhone. Enjoy the new features, test out apps, and get an early feel for what’s coming in the fall.
